I think the Orphans were simply raising some hell on a boring summer night and set the fire on the tracks, it's mere coincidence that it stopped the Warriors, who they didn't know the Riffs were after. The Orphans leader was about to let them go, which suggests to me he knew nothing of the meeting or the fact that the Warriors were wanted, had he known, I think he woulda rumbled right there on the spot.

In a fanfic called "Why I Wasn't At the Big Meeting with Cleon" by Kage, he suggests that some A.C.'s were already posted-up at the next stop the Warriors would've made it to if they hadn't gotten detoured in Tremont, just in case the Warriors made it past the A.C.s in Gunhill. 4 Warriors looking for their brothers who went to the meeting decide to start thier search in Tremont and work their way back. While at a Tremont platform, they overhear 3 Turnbulls talking about the back-up plan and how they have 27 soldiers waiting for the remaining Warriors at the next stop. So to save their brothers from certain death, The 4 Warriors set fire to the tracks at the platform Swan's group would arrive in Tremont on, forcing them to take a different line home and miss the waiting Turnbull ambush.
